Benzene or cyclohexane rings can still pass through the a-CD ring, but they are already too thick to be complexed within the center of the a-CD cavity. Therefore, only rather unstable ICs are formed, in which the ring is situated at the wider secondary rim of the a-CD cavity. They are called shallow ICs. Benzoic acid derivatives are complexed exceptionally well and deeply, since the COOH group prefers to remain in the cavity [121], Biphenyl derivatives are not bound at all as well as the dibromo-diphenylethane derivative in Fig. 7. [Pg.13]

A recent brief study of the photochemistry at 254 nm in tetrahydrofuran (THF) of the fluorinated 1,2-diphenylethane derivatives, 100, reported very low and inefficient conversions to the corresponding stilbene derivatives, Eq. (36) [138]. The addition of a radical inhibitor, 2,6-di-t-butyl-4-methylphenol, had no effect. The mechanism for the loss of hydrogen fluoride is therefore not known. Irradiation in the presence of LiAlHt gave reduction products and the mechanism proposed begins with electron transfer from the hydride to the excited state of the substrate to form a radical ion pair. [Pg.260]

After the discovery of the oestrogen action of o,p -DDT, Bitman and Cecil (1970) established in their comparative investigations that those diphenylmethane and diphenylethane derivatives have an oestrogen action in which at least one of the two p-positions is unsubstituted or carries a hydroxy or a methoxy substituent. A further factor connected with bioactivity is that o,p -DDT has two enantiomeric forms (McBlain et al., 1976 1977). [Pg.57]

Fragmentation of the nitrilium ion interferes with the cyclization - of 1,2-diphenylethane derivatives, leading to formation of stilbenes rather than cyclization products. This problem has been overcome by using Oxalyl Chloride instead of (1). Fragmentation (von Braun reaction or retro-Ritter reaction) occurs... [Pg.346]
